TCS provides domestic and international express services to consumers, corporate, SMEs and households alike with pickups and deliveries crossing over 125 million shipments annually
Address : GF-11, DEVINE ONE CENTER, GHAZI ROAD LAHORE
City : Lahore
Website : http://www.tcscouriers.com/ [ Click to open in a new tab ]